FRONT BRAKE(for Opposed Type Caliper) INSPECTION

PROCEDURE


  1. CHECK BRAKE CYLINDER AND PISTON


    1. Check the cylinder bore and piston for rust and scoring. If necessary, replace the disc brake cylinder and piston.

  2. CHECK PAD LINING THICKNESS

      Using a ruler, measure the pad lining thickness.

      Standard thickness
      8.9 mm (0.350 in.)
      Minimum thickness
      1.2 mm (0.0472 in.)

      If the pad lining thickness is lower/under the minimum, replace the pad.

  3. CHECK DISC THICKNESS

      Using a micrometer, measure the disc thickness.

      Standard Thickness
      30.0 mm (1.18 in.)
      Minimum Thickness
      28.0 mm (1.10 in.)
  4. CHECK DISC RUNOUT

      *1 Dial Indicator

      Check the bearing play in the axial direction and check the axle hub runout.

    2. Tighten the disc with the 5 nuts.

      Torque:
      120 N*m  { 1224 kgf*cm, 89 ft.*lbf }
    3. Using a dial indicator, measure the disc runout 10 mm (0.394 in.) away from the outer edge of the front disc.

      Maximum disc runout
      0.075 mm (0.0030in.)

      Note


      • Do not bring the magnetic base near the axle hub and speed sensor.

      • Set the magnetic base on the shock absorber.

      • If the runout exceeds the maximum value, change the installation positions of the disc and axle to make the minimum runout. If the runout exceeds the maximum even when the installation positions are changed, replace the front disc.

    4. Remove the 5 hub nuts and front disc.
